The Artistry of Vintage Jewelry

Vintage and antique jewelry often possess intricate design and detail, embodying a considerable amount of artistry and skill in their handcrafted construction. This can especially be seen in the range of precious metal jewelry and exquisitely designed pieces that may even feature unique, historical motifs. Much of this artistry has been lost in contemporary, mass-produced jewelry, thus making vintage items a particularly prized form of jewelry.

The Different Forms of Vintage Jewelry

Vintage jewelry also comes in a variety of forms, encompassing not only bracelets, necklaces and earrings, but also brooches, pendants and other exquisite forms of jewelry. It includes items from different time periods and countries, many of which are collectible in their own way, featuring details that identify their origin and manufacturing time.

The Value of Vintage Jewelry as Collectibles

Vintage jewelry also has appeal as a collectible item, as its rarity and oftentimes valuable materials make it an attractive item to value-seeking collectors. Many vintage jewelry items come with a long and rich history in their origin and production, adding to their value and helping collectors understand better the pieces they own. Additionally, the fact that many vintage jewelry items bear the signatures of their craftspeople adds to their collectible value.
